Embedded NFC and RFID Tags
Embedded NFC and RFID tags are sophisticated digital authentication tools used to verify product authenticity. These small electronic components can be embedded within packaging or directly into products, providing a secure, unique identifier for each item.
NFC (Near Field Communication) tags enable consumers and businesses to quickly confirm authenticity through a simple tap with a smartphone. RFID (Radio Frequency Identification) tags, on the other hand, allow for bulk scanning and inventory management, making them ideal for supply chain authentication.
Implementing these tags enhances security by storing encrypted data or unique serial numbers that are difficult to replicate or counterfeit. When scanned, the tags reveal real-time information, confirming the product’s legitimacy. This technology also helps in tracking products through various distribution channels, making counterfeiting more challenging.
Overall, embedded NFC and RFID tags form an integral part of strategies for brand authentication, offering an effective solution against counterfeiting and piracy while supporting supply chain transparency.
Leveraging Brand Labeling and Serial Number Systems
Leveraging brand labeling and serial number systems is a critical strategy for authenticating products and combating counterfeiting. These systems create a unique identifier for each item, facilitating verification and traceability throughout the supply chain.
Brands can incorporate distinct serial numbers, QR codes, or holographic labels that are difficult to duplicate. These identifiers are often linked to a secure database, enabling consumers and authorities to verify authenticity easily. Implementing such solutions enhances trust and brand integrity.
Key elements of effective brand labeling and serial number systems include:
- Unique serial numbers or codes assigned to each product
- Tamper-evident or holographic labels that resist forgery
- Secure online platforms for consumers to verify product authenticity using these identifiers
- Regular audits to ensure the integrity of the serial numbering system
By integrating these features, companies can significantly reduce counterfeit risks. Proper management of brand labeling and serial systems strengthens brand security, aids in monitoring product distribution, and helps enforce legal rights against infringement.

3D Authentication Markings
3D authentication markings are an advanced security feature used to verify genuine products through physical and visual depth. These markings incorporate three-dimensional elements that are difficult for counterfeiters to replicate accurately. By adding layers of depth, the markings create a tactile experience that consumers and inspectors can easily recognize. This significantly enhances brand authenticity and counteracts piracy.
Typically, 3D markings are integrated into packaging or product surfaces using micro-embossing or digital printing technologies. When viewed from different angles, these markings reveal changing perspectives or patterns, making tampering or duplication highly challenging. The complexity of the 3D design acts as a visual watermark, deterring counterfeiters from attempting to mimic the authentic appearance.
Implementing 3D authentication markings aligns with strategies for brand authentication by providing a durable, tamper-evident, and visually distinctive feature. These markings are particularly useful in high-value and luxury goods, where verifying authenticity is critical. Integrating such advanced security measures helps safeguard brand integrity against the rising threat of counterfeiting and piracy.
Invisible Ink and UV Features
Invisible ink and UV features are advanced techniques used in brand authentication to combat counterfeiting and piracy. These features are not visible to the naked eye and require special tools or lighting to verify authenticity. Their covert nature makes them highly effective in protecting genuine products.
Incorporating invisible ink or UV-sensitive markings into branded items adds an extra layer of security. Common methods include applying UV-reactive inks during manufacturing or embedding hidden symbols beneath the product surface. These markings can be verified using UV light, making counterfeit detection straightforward for authorized personnel or consumers.
To ensure effective implementation, companies often use a combination of these features with other authentication strategies. For example, UV features can be integrated with serial numbers or holograms to create a multi-layered approach. Educating consumers and authorized handlers on how to recognize these invisible features further enhances brand protection efforts.

Monitoring and Enforcing Brand Authenticity
Monitoring and enforcing brand authenticity is vital to combat counterfeiting and piracy effectively. It involves continuous oversight of products in the supply chain as well as the marketplace. Firms often utilize digital tracking systems and real-time analytics to identify unauthorized copies promptly.
Effective enforcement requires establishing clear protocols for responding to counterfeit activities. Legal actions, such as cease-and-desist orders and trademark infringement lawsuits, serve as deterrents. Collaboration with customs authorities can also help intercept counterfeit goods before reaching consumers.
Implementing technological measures, like authentication databases and mobile verification apps, supports the enforcement process. These tools allow consumers and retailers to verify product legitimacy swiftly. Regular audits and monitoring strategies must adapt to evolving counterfeit techniques to maintain brand integrity.
